--pods-per-core int32 可以在这个 kubelet 上运行的容器组数目,在这个 kubelet 上的容器组数目不能超过 max-pods ,所>以如果在这个 kubelet 上运行更多的容器组应同时使用 max-pods ,设置为 0 将禁用这个限制。 --port int32 kubelet 服务的端口 (默认 10250) --protect-kernel-defaults kubelet 的默认内核...
apiVersion:v1kind:LimitRangemetadata:name:cpu-resource-constraintspec:limits:-default:cpu:500mdefaultRequest:cpu:500mmin:cpu:100mmax:cpu:"1"type:Container default: 如果未指定,创建的容器将具有此值。 min:创建的容器不能有小于此的限制或请求。 max: 创建的容器不能有比这更大的限制或请求。 稍后,...
我们很难为这些设置提供一个很好的默认值(您应该分析系统的行为,以找到适合您的安装的理想设置);但是,这是一个适用于小型节点的公式: Kube-reserved cpu: 5m x max number of pods per node Kube-reserved memory: 5M x max number of pods per node System-reserved cpu: 5m x max number of pods per n...
--enforce-node-allocatable,默认为pods,要为kube组件和System进程预留资源,则需要设置为pods,kube-reserved,system-reserve。 --cgroups-per-qos,Enabling QoS and Pod level cgroups,默认开启。开启后,kubelet会将管理所有workload Pods的cgroups。 --cgroup-driver,默认为cgroupfs,另一可选项为systemd。取决于容器运...
在master1、master2、master3、node01上操作:所有节点安装ipvsadm: 使用ipvs流量调度模式yum install ipvsadm ipset sysstat conntrack libseccomp -y所有节点配置ipvs模块,在内核4.19+版本nf_conntrack_ipv4已经改为nf_conntrack, 4.18以下使用nf_conntrack_ipv4即可:...
maxPerPodContainerCount int32,maxContainerCount int32,masterServiceNamespace string,registerSchedulable bool,keepTerminatedPodVolumes bool,nodeLabels map[string]string,seccompProfileRoot string,bootstrapCheckpointPath string,nodeStatusMaxImages int32) (*Kubelet, error) {... klet.statusManager = status.New...
promiscuous-bridgemaxPods: 50podCIDR: "172.0.0.0/16"podPidsLimit: -1resolvConf: /etc/resolv.confmaxOpenFiles: 1000000kubeAPIQPS: 1000kubeAPIBurst: 2000serializeImagePulls: falseevictionHard:memory.available:"100Mi"nodefs.available:"10%"nodefs.inodesFree:"5%"imagefs.available:"15%"evictionSoft:...
k8s 中大部分概念如: Node、Pod、Replication Controller、RS、Deployment、Service 等都可以被看作一种资源对象,激活所有的资源对象都可以通过 k8s 提供 kubectl 工具(或者 API 编程调用)执行 CRUD 等操作并将其保存在 etcd 中持久化存储。 从这个角度来看, k8s 其实是一个高度自动化的资源控制系统,它通过跟踪对比...
HPA可配置集群的最少(MINPODS)和最多(MAXPODS)pod数量,集群负载再低也不会缩容到MINPODS以下数量的pods。建议客户可以根据自己的实际业务情况来决定MINPODS和MAXPODS的值。 Why Proxy Redis pod重启可导致IP变化 使用Redis Cluster的Redis客户端,都需要配置集群的部分IP和Port,用于客户端重启时查找Redis Cluster的入口...
控制可以为 K8S Node 调度的最大 pod 数量的两个参数: podsPerCore 和maxPods。 当两个参数都被设置时,其中较小的值限制了节点上的 pod 数量。超过这些值可导致: CPU 使用率增加。 减慢pod 调度的速度。 根据节点中的内存数量,可能出现内存耗尽的问题。 耗尽IP 地址池。 资源过量使用,导致用户应用程序性能变...